Electronic Arts is hiring for over 200 jobs in Vancouver right now & many are remote

Passionate about game design? Why not apply to work at one of the biggest names in the game?! Electronic Arts (EA) is hiring for over 200 jobs at its Vancouver office right now, 80 of which are remote opportunities. So whether it’s a summer internship or a permanent role you’re after, chances are you’ll find what you’re looking for at EA.

The company behind games like the FIFA series, Madden NFL, Bejeweled, and the Battlefield and Sims franchises, EA has plenty of widely-played games on its resume, and you could be a part of creating them.

What’s more, the Vancouver office is at the centre of developing some of its most popular games, including EA SPORTS, UFC, Plants Vs. Zombies, and Need for Speed, according to its website.

Benefits & perks

As for benefits and perks, EA employees get to enjoy flexible work models, leave of absence coverage, bonuses and stock options, and fitness reimbursements, for starters.

The company also takes a holistic approach to the health and well-being of its teams, offering traditional health coverage (including out-of-network amounts) as well as support throughout each employee’s life, extending to emotional, financial, career, and community wellness.

And if you’re eager to get in on the gaming action, note that EA provides its employees with game credits and console reimbursements.
